Sleep Is REALLY Our Best Friend

Sleep has always been a critical ingredient to a healthy body. We know that our physical health can be significantly affected by lack of sleep. Our heart health, brain health, weight management, and immune systems are all connected to healthy sleeping habits. Less often discussed is how our mental health and productivity are also greatly influenced by the quality and quantity of our sleep.
